In a significant move to bolster its maritime defense capabilities, Australia has officially selected Japan's New FFM frigate design for its Royal Australian Navy (RAN).
This decision marks a pivotal step in the nation's efforts to modernize its naval fleet and strengthen international defense partnerships.

The selection process, initiated in February 2024, aimed to identify a suitable replacement for the aging Anzac-class frigates. After thorough evaluation, the New FFM design emerged as the preferred choice, aligning with Australia's strategic objectives and operational requirements.

The New FFM frigates are renowned for their advanced technology and versatility. Equipped with state-of-the-art weaponry and surveillance systems, these vessels are designed to perform a wide range of missions, from anti-submarine warfare to air defense. Their integration into the RAN is expected to significantly enhance Australia's maritime security posture.

Construction plans for the new frigates are set to commence in 2026. The initial three vessels will be built in Japan, leveraging the expertise of Mitsubishi Heavy Industries. Subsequent ships will be constructed domestically at the Australian Marine Complex in Henderson, Western Australia, fostering local industry growth and skill development.
